General Information

The Law Enforcement Resource Center maintains a comprehensive annotated listing of all audio visual training programs. Please refer to the section How To Order for additional instructions.

The media programs are not meant to be a substitute for traditional training classes and may refer to local laws, policies, and procedures which may conflict with other jurisdictions. The program content of these materials was accurate at the time of production. It is the trainer's responsibility to preview materials prior to classroom viewing to determine the accuracy and validity of the content. The Law Enforcement Resource Center waives all legal responsibility of the content in these supplemental training resource programs.

Scheduling Priorities

The highest priority is given to the police recruit training programs at the Regional Training Academies to ensure that the required programs will be available for their scheduled training classes. To accomplish this, we prefer that law enforcement agencies request programs no more than one month in advance and limit their requests to four items for any given date.
